Screening mammograms show skin calcifications of the areola, which are bilateral, round and homogeneous. They are more numerous in the left than in the right areola.
The calcifications are typical benign and are developed within the Montgomery glands of the areola.
The woman is 52 years old and did not have surgery. The nipples are normal and no mass is present.
Case Discussion
They are a rare finding that must be differentiated from pleomorphic subareolar calcifications of intraductal carcinoma and from benign calcifications in the skin of the areola, secondary to surgery.
